Emma Ciccotosto

Emma Ciccotosto was born in Italy in 1926 and migrated to Western Australia with he parents in 1939. Emma: Recipe for Life is her story. In 1990 it was transformed into a highly successful stage production. She is a foundation member of the well-known choir, Le Gioie delle Donne (The Joys of the Women) which sang in the play, has performed throughout Australia and released recordings.

Awards

Winner, Western Australian Premier’s Book Award, 1991
